diff options
Diffstat (limited to 'src/test/java/openjava/ptree/ClassDeclarationTest.java')
-rw-r--r-- | src/test/java/openjava/ptree/ClassDeclarationTest.java | 27 |
1 files changed, 27 insertions, 0 deletions
diff --git a/src/test/java/openjava/ptree/ClassDeclarationTest.java b/src/test/java/openjava/ptree/ClassDeclarationTest.java new file mode 100644 index 0000000..b0a8b1d --- /dev/null +++ b/src/test/java/openjava/ptree/ClassDeclarationTest.java @@ -0,0 +1,27 @@ +/* + * ClassDeclarationTest.java + * Created on 2005/04/04 by Michiaki Tatsubori + * @version $Id$ + */ +package io.devnulllabs.openjava.ptree; + +import junit.framework.TestCase; + +/** + * ClassDeclarationTest + * @author mich + */ +public class ClassDeclarationTest extends TestCase { + + public void testBeInterface() { + ModifierList modifs = new ModifierList(ModifierList.PUBLIC); + MemberDeclarationList members = new MemberDeclarationList(); + ClassDeclaration cd = new ClassDeclaration(modifs, "Dummy", null, null, members); + assertFalse(cd.isInterface()); + System.out.println(cd.toString()); + cd.beInterface(true); + assertTrue(cd.isInterface()); + System.out.println(cd.toString()); + } + +} |